Converting (a legacy Tamil font encoding) to Unicode is essential for making your Tamil text readable across modern devices, websites, and social media. Because Vanavil uses a non-standard "legacy" encoding, its text often appears as random English characters on devices that don't have the specific font installed. Why Convert?
